Penn Family Receives 5th AFI Associates’
Prestigious Platinum Circle Award
By Oliver Carnay

Benicio Del Toro, Clint Eastwood, Jack Nicholson,
among others, celebrated family’s legacy

AFI Honorary Committee Clint Eastwood with Platinum Circle Award recipient Sean Penn during last Friday's ceremony held at Regent Beverly Wilshire Hotel.

Los Angeles, CA -- The AFI Associates of the American Film Institute presented its Platinum Circle Award to the multi-talented Penn family last Friday, October 1s, at a lively and emotional luncheon at the Regent Beverly Wilshire Hotel.

Accepting the award were the matriarch of the family, actress Eileen Ryan Penn; singer and composer Michael Penn, his wife, Academy Award®-nominated singer and composer Aimee Mann; Academy Award®-winning actor Sean Penn and his wife, actress and producer Robin Wright Penn; and actor Chris Penn.

The program also included a moving tribute by Martin Sheen to the Penn family patriarch, producer, writer, director and actor Leo Penn.

The award presentation ceremony also included tributes from Stockard Channing, Peter Falk, Alejandro Gonzalez Inarritu, Matt Palmieri, Suzanne Pleshette, and Brett Ratner.

The Platinum Circle Honorary Committee was chaired by Robert De Niro, Clint and Dina Eastwood, Jack Nicholson, and Martin and Janet Sheen.

Among the 600 attendees of the luncheon were Patricia Barry, Jim Caviezel, Benicio Del Toro, Laura Dern, Stephen Dorff, Clint Eastwood, Martin Landau, Mike Medavoy, Jack Nicholson, Daniel Petrie Jr., Mark Rydell, Dick Van Dyke and Steven Zaillian.

In celebration of the Associates' 20-year anniversary, Los Angeles Mayor James K. Hahn was also on hand to proclaim October 1st, 2004 "AFI Associates Day" in the City of Los Angeles.

The prestigious Platinum Circle Award is given to a family whose creative contributions significantly enhance the entertainment community. Previous recipients include the families of Daniel and Dorothea Petrie, Henry Fonda, Debbie Reynolds and Walter Matthau. Proceeds benefit the programs of the American Film Institute.

The AFI Associates, formed in 1984, is celebrating its 20th anniversary year. Lead by President Lois Saffian, The Associates assist in furthering the work of AFI by providing financial support and have created several programs that enrich the Institute. [Photos courtesy of www.afi.com]
